Communications Consultant - Internal Client Services - Executive Office

  • Full-time

Company Description

Deloitte is a leading global provider of audit and assurance, consulting, financial advisory, risk advisory, tax and related services. Our global network of member firms and related entities in more than 150 countries and territories (collectively, the “Deloitte organization”) serves four out of five Fortune Global 500® companies. Learn how Deloitte’s approximately 312,000 people make an impact that matters at www.deloitte.com

About the Division

It takes a high-powered network of internal support professionals to keep Deloitte going strong. The internal services function provides a wide variety of support services to our organisation and people.

Rewarding career opportunities are available in:

  • Human resources
  • Information technology
  • Marketing and Communications
  • Financial support services, and much more.

As with all the functions in Deloitte, a core set of competencies is associated with each internal service area. An overall understanding of value-added client service, the experience to work in multifunctional and cross-border teams, strong business acumen, and the instinct to think and act globally are essential for advancement within Internal Client Services.

What impact will you make?

Every day, your work will make an impact that matters, while you thrive in a dynamic culture of inclusion, collaboration and high performance. As the undisputed leader in professional services, Deloitte is where you’ll find unrivalled opportunities to succeed and realize your full potential.

    Job Description

    Main Purpose of Job

    • As part of the Africa Corporate Affairs, Communications, team, the experienced communications consultant will support a variety of communications needs both internally and externally. The role will be responsible for executing against our communications strategies and plans.  Key outcomes are:
    • Collaborate with internal client services and business communication leads for coordinated, on-brand and relevant, impactful internal communication activations.
    • Position the brand through sourcing, producing and publishing content on the firm's owned communication channels as well as relevant third-party sites. 
    • Collaborate with regional communication peers for an integrated Africa communications experience. 
    • Oversight, quality control and mentorship of junior communications team members.

    Key performance areas are: 
    Brand communications:

    • Supports communications manager with external brand communication deliverables as required. 
    • Manages the production of content for firm's external communication channels (website, social media, signage). 
    • Identifies and facilitates external opportunities for brand positioning (activations, sponsorships, partnerships).
    • Engages with internal communication and project managers to source stories for brand positioning and storytelling.
    • Provides media relations team with story leads and facilitating first engagement with internal content owner.
    • Event management of brand activations.
    • Publishing of content on firm's external communication channels (social media, website, podcasts, vodcasts).
    • Manages budgets, invoicing and payment of service providers. 

    Internal communications:

    • Assists in producing internal communication collateral that is innovative and compliant with Deloitte language style, quality standards and corporate identity.
    • Supports internal client services (HR, IT, Finance, Risk, CSR) and businesses with firmwide communication requirements.
    • Management of centralized, internal channel content distribution and publishing (SMS, email, internal newsletters, intranet, digital signage, group presentations, Yammer). 
    • Manages database of centralized, internal distribution lists ensuring they are kept up to date, accurate, efficient and segmented.   
    • The successful candidate will use a combination of subject matter expertise in strategic communications both internally and externally as well as project management. 
    • Candidates with professional services or financial services experience with a passion for communications are ideal. 
    • The individual will need to liaise with senior stakeholders across the business. 
       

    Qualifications

    Minimum Requirements:

    • Broad knowledge of communication tools, tactics, and standards
    • Excellent command of the English language
    • Strong written and editorial skills
    • Creative with the ability to think out of box
    • Advanced interpersonal skills—comfortable working with dynamic and virtual teams and high-level leadership
    • Experience in developing and writing high profile communications for large-scale initiatives that engages and informs key stakeholder audiences across various communication vehicles (emails, newsletters, video, scripts, presentations, online content, social media etc.)
    • Strong project management skills including experience coordinating and managing plans/schedules to meet deliverable dates
    • Strong Microsoft Office skills (primarily Word and PowerPoint)
    • Up-to-date with latest trends in communication techniques and approaches

    Minimum Qualification: 

    • Must have at least a Diploma in a communications field.
    • Preferably has a Bachelor’s Degree in a communications field.  

    Preferred:

    • Demonstrate strong writing and editing skills
    • Knowledge and understanding of the Deloitte communication standards, language style, and brand would be an asset
    • Prior experience in “Big 4” Audit businesses of Financial Services 
    • Experience or working knowledge of graphic design and/or multimedia deliverables
       

    Additional Information

    What you’ll be part of—our Deloitte culture:
    At Deloitte, we expect results. Incredible—tangible—results. And Deloitte professionals play a unique role in delivering those results. We reach across disciplines and borders to serve our global organization. We are the engine of Deloitte. We develop and lead global strategies and provide programs and services that unite our network. 
    In Deloitte, everyone has an opportunity to lead. We see the importance of your perspective and your ability to create value. We want you to fit in—with an inclusive culture, focus on work-life fit and well-being, and a supportive, connected environment; but we also want you to stand out—with opportunities to have a strategic impact, innovate, and take the risks necessary to make your mark.  
    Deloitte supports our talented professionals in answering the question: What impact will you make?

    Note:
    The list of tasks / duties and responsibilities contained in this document is not necessarily exhaustive.  Deloitte may ask the employee to carry out additional duties or responsibilities, which may fall reasonably within the ambit of the role profile, depending on operational requirements.

    Privacy Policy